Preveously hypothesized that microbial reductive dissolution of As-containing Fe(III) oxyhydroxide (FeOOH) responsible for releasing of As in the Bengal Delta Plain (BDP) aquifers. But FeOOH is a secondary phase formed via chemical weathering of basic minerals. No one observed groundwater As concentration in shallow (i.e.10 m depth)aquifer sediments. At that depth, reduction of FeOOH is expected to occur, since the greatest biogeochemical activity occurs there. Note that the dissolved As concentration is low at those depths.
